Python Intro

🎯 한 줄 통찰 (One-line insight)

Python is a readable, whitespace-scoped, interpreted language created by Guido van Rossum in 1991 that supports procedural, object-oriented, and functional styles across web, scripting, data, and math workloads. [S1]

🧠 핵심 개념 (Core concepts)

  • Origin — created by Guido van Rossum, released in 1991. [S1]
  • Use cases — web development (server-side), software development, mathematics, system scripting. [S1]
  • Cross-platform — runs on Windows, Mac, Linux, Raspberry Pi, etc. [S1]
  • Readable syntax — designed for readability, similar to English, influenced by mathematics. [S1]
  • Interpreted — runs on an interpreter, so code executes as soon as it's written, enabling fast prototyping. [S1]
  • Multi-paradigm — can be used procedurally, object-oriented, or functionally. [S1]
  • Newline + indentation syntax — uses newlines to end statements (not semicolons) and whitespace indentation to define scope (not curly braces). [S1]

🧩 추출된 패턴 (Extracted patterns)

  • Whitespace-as-syntax — Python's reliance on indentation for scope (loops/functions/classes) is a structural difference from brace-delimited languages, not just a style preference. [S1]

📖 세부 내용 (Details)

  • Hello World: print("Hello, World!"). [S1]
  • Python 3 is the version used throughout this tutorial (the most recent major version). [S1]
  • Can be written in a plain text editor or an IDE (Thonny, PyCharm, NetBeans, Eclipse). [S1]
